Daten aus anderem Tabellenblatt übernehmen

  • Excel

Es gibt 1 Antwort in diesem Thema. Der letzte Beitrag () ist von Schiffbauer.

    Daten aus anderem Tabellenblatt übernehmen

    Hallo allerseits,

    ich brauche eine VBA Funktion die in ein Zieltabellenblatt ("Overview") in Spalte "A" die Daten aus dem neuesten Tabellenblatt (Quartal 1 / Quartal 2 / Quartal 3 / Quartal 4) aus Stalte "A" ergänzt nachdem überprüft wurde ob:

    1. Der Eintrag noch nicht vorhanden ist (Dopplungen sollen verhindert werden)
    2. Leere Zeilen sollen ignoriert werden

    Wichtig dabei ist, das keine Zeilen überschrieben werden sollen sondern jedes Quartal mit dem klick auf einen Button einfach nur die neu dazugekommenen Datenreihen eingefügt werden.

    Leider stehe ich dabei ziemlich auf dem Schlauch.
    Wäre wirklich super wenn mir jemand dabei helfen könnte.

    VG,

    Marvin
    Hallo Marvin,

    mit folgender Schleife durchsuchst Du alle Arbeitsblätter nach deren Namen und kannst dann im gewünschten Arbeitsblatt Aktionen durchführen. Vielleicht hilft das ja bereits als Idee.

    Visual Basic-Quellcode

    1. Dim ws as worksheet
    2. Dim strGesuchtesWs
    3. strGesuchtesWS = "Quartal 1"
    4. for each ws in sheets
    5. if ws.name = strGesuchtesWS then
    6. 'hier Deine Bearbeitung der Zellen einfügen
    7. end if
    8. next